    How to Promote Your Event Successfully in Sri Lanka

    July 15, 2026·6 min read

    In a culturally rich, competitive market like Sri Lanka, capturing attention for your event takes more than word of mouth. With corporate seminars, nightlife events, theatre, and festivals all competing for the same audience, a calculated, multi-channel promotion strategy is what separates a packed venue from a half-empty one.

    1. Hyper-targeted digital marketing

    • Meta (Facebook & Instagram): the hub for lifestyle and public events in Sri Lanka. Retarget people who visited your event page and build lookalike audiences from past ticket buyers, formatted as Reels and Stories.
    • TikTok & YouTube Shorts: crucial for youth-centric concerts and festivals. Local creator teasers convert better than polished ads.
    • LinkedIn: the primary channel for B2B conferences and corporate events, targeted by industry, job title, and hub (Colombo 03, Rajagiriya, and similar).

    2. Influencer collaborations

    Prioritise engagement and niche alignment over raw follower counts: fitness coaches for sports events, food bloggers for culinary festivals, tech reviewers for hackathons. Co-created countdown timers, behind-the-scenes clips, or a ticket giveaway tap directly into an influencer's loyal audience.

    3. Traditional media, for reach digital can't buy

    Radio partnerships, outdoor signage at high-traffic junctions, and press coverage in national papers still deliver institutional credibility and reach outside the Western Province that digital alone won't match, especially for corporate, theatrical, and mature-audience events.

    5. Build scarcity and momentum

    • Time-boxed flash discounts backed by a countdown push urgency.
    • "Only 50 tickets left" or "Early-bird sold out" updates create real FOMO, because they're true, not decorative.
    • A promo code with a hard expiry gives your audience a reason to act today instead of next week.
